mirror of
https://gitlab.silvrtree.co.uk/martind2000/vulcan.git
synced 2025-01-31 06:00:14 +00:00
42 lines
1.2 KiB
JavaScript
42 lines
1.2 KiB
JavaScript
var appDaily = {
|
|
baiduSearch: function(words) {
|
|
var key = 'site:' + window.location.host + '%20' + words.replace(/\s/g, '%20');
|
|
var url = 'https://www.baidu.com/baidu?tn=baidu&ie=utf-8&word=';
|
|
|
|
window.open(url + key, '_blank');
|
|
},
|
|
googleSearch: function(words) {
|
|
var key = 'site:' + window.location.host + '%20' + words.replace(/\s/g, '%20');
|
|
var url = 'https://www.google.com/search?q=';
|
|
|
|
window.open(url + key, '_blank');
|
|
},
|
|
submitSearch: function(search_engines) {
|
|
var $ipt = document.getElementById('homeSearchInput');
|
|
|
|
if (search_engines === 'baidu') {
|
|
this.baiduSearch($ipt.value.trim());
|
|
} else {
|
|
this.googleSearch($ipt.value.trim());
|
|
}
|
|
|
|
return false;
|
|
},
|
|
bindToggleButton: function() {
|
|
var btn = document.querySelector('.menu-toggle');
|
|
var nav = document.querySelector('.navbar');
|
|
|
|
btn.addEventListener('click', function() {
|
|
var c = nav.getAttribute('class') || '';
|
|
|
|
if (c.indexOf('show-force') !== -1) {
|
|
nav.setAttribute('class', c.replace(/show-force/, '').trim());
|
|
} else {
|
|
nav.setAttribute('class', (c + ' show-force').trim());
|
|
}
|
|
});
|
|
}
|
|
};
|
|
|
|
appDaily.bindToggleButton();
|